Key Cost Drivers in CNC Machining
Material
Material cost is typically the largest variable. Aluminum (e.g., 6061) is inexpensive and easy to machine, while stainless steel or titanium increases cost due to tool wear and slower speeds. Part Complexity
Complex geometries require more machining time and specialized tooling. Features like tight tolerances, deep cavities, or multiple axes operations drive up per-part cost. Use the calculator to input number of tool changes, setup time, and tolerance requirements.
Quantity
Higher quantities lower the per-part cost due to amortized setup and tooling. A run of 100 parts may cost $8 each, while 1,000 parts might drop to $4 each. The calculator should account for both setup and recurring costs.
Surface Finish & Post-Processing
Anodizing, plating, or painting add $0.50-$2.00 per part. Ensure the calculator includes optional finishing steps to avoid surprises.
Red Flags When Using a Cost Calculator
- Overly simplified inputs: If the calculator only asks for material and quantity, it may miss complexity costs.
- Hidden setup fees: Some calculators exclude setup, leading to underestimated quotes.
- Fixed tooling costs: For custom designs, tooling can be $50-$500; ensure it's included.
- No tolerance adjustment: Tight tolerances (±0.001 in) can double machining time.

Questions to Ask Suppliers
- What is your hourly machine rate and how does it vary by material?
- Do you charge extra for tight tolerances or complex features?
- What is the typical setup fee for a new part?
- Can you provide a sample cost breakdown using your CNC machining cost per part calculator?
- Are there discounts for higher quantities or repeat orders?

FAQ
Q: What is the most important input in a CNC machining cost per part calculator?
A: Material type and part complexity have the largest impact on cost. Always double-check these inputs.
Q: How accurate are online cost calculators?
A: They typically provide estimates within 10-20% of actual quotes. Use them for budgeting and supplier comparison, not final pricing.
Q: Can I use the calculator for prototype vs. production runs?
A: Yes, but ensure the calculator distinguishes between low-volume (prototype) and high-volume (production) pricing, as setup costs dominate at low quantities.
